Since 1980, Alpha Phi Alpha Fraternity, Inc. has proudly collaborated with the March of Dimes Birth Defects Foundation to improve birth outcomes and advocate for the health of moms and babies, especially those most at risk.
Today, the Alpha Phi Alpha – South Fulton Alphas team continues this legacy as part of the movement to create positive change for families in our community and across the nation. With preterm birth and maternal mortality rates continuing to rise, we are committed to raising funds that support research, education, and programs that help ensure every family gets the best possible start.
